Transaction 8bb299105c4fbd0a0e18653b63fd7716576024cdee4eef0c9e65c4c07980c871

block
cbd373731f80cf8d0747d6f21c84132eeaeb63c39489c970fec5785303ed080f

1 Input

25 Outputs